What You'll Be Doing

As a Junior Software Engineer on our team, you'll play a critical role in designing, developing, and testing software applications that drive innovation and excellence in the telecommunications industry. Your key responsibilities will include:


Collaborating with cross-functional teams to identify and prioritize project requirements
Designing, developing, and testing software applications using various programming languages and technologies
Participating in code reviews and ensuring adherence to coding standards and best practices
Troubleshooting and resolving software defects and issues
Contributing to the development of technical documentation and guides
Staying up-to-date with emerging technologies and trends in software development


What We're Looking For

To succeed in this role, you'll need to have a strong foundation in software development principles and practices. We're looking for individuals who are passionate about coding, collaborative, and committed to delivering high-quality solutions. The ideal candidate will have:

Essential Qualifications


Associate's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field
One or more years of work experience in software development
Strong programming skills in languages such as Java, Python, or C++
Experience with software development methodologies such as Agile or Scrum
Strong problem-solving and analytical skills


Preferred Qualifications


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field
Experience with cloud-based technologies such as AWS or Azure
Knowledge of DevOps practices and tools such as Jenkins or Docker
Experience with database management systems such as MySQL or Oracle
Familiarity with cybersecurity principles and practices
